From 44740c832f79dc06db55fceb95ad10ab5438a63c Mon Sep 17 00:00:00 2001 From: Kevin Tong Date: Tue, 14 Oct 2025 21:57:52 +0000 Subject: [PATCH] NVTX Patch --- transformer_engine/CMakeLists.txt | 2 +- transformer_engine/common/CMakeLists.txt | 1 - transformer_engine/common/nvtx.h | 2 +- 3 files changed, 2 insertions(+), 3 deletions(-) diff --git a/transformer_engine/CMakeLists.txt b/transformer_engine/CMakeLists.txt index 91e98c835d..9b1d012e9d 100644 --- a/transformer_engine/CMakeLists.txt +++ b/transformer_engine/CMakeLists.txt @@ -20,7 +20,7 @@ if (CMAKE_BUILD_TYPE STREQUAL "Debug") endif() list(APPEND CMAKE_MODULE_PATH "${CMAKE_SOURCE_DIR}/cmake/") -find_package(CUDAToolkit REQUIRED cublas nvToolsExt) +find_package(CUDAToolkit REQUIRED cublas) find_package(CUDNN REQUIRED cudnn) # NOTE[augment] -- commenting out this line since the Python components are unused and they cause build issues # find_package(Python COMPONENTS Interpreter Development REQUIRED) diff --git a/transformer_engine/common/CMakeLists.txt b/transformer_engine/common/CMakeLists.txt index 7426c3112f..fe6453f774 100644 --- a/transformer_engine/common/CMakeLists.txt +++ b/transformer_engine/common/CMakeLists.txt @@ -55,7 +55,6 @@ target_link_libraries(transformer_engine PUBLIC CUDA::cuda_driver CUDA::cudart CUDA::nvrtc - CUDA::nvToolsExt CUDNN::cudnn) target_include_directories(transformer_engine PRIVATE ${CMAKE_CUDA_TOOLKIT_INCLUDE_DIRECTORIES}) diff --git a/transformer_engine/common/nvtx.h b/transformer_engine/common/nvtx.h index db51fc1a08..009561d68a 100644 --- a/transformer_engine/common/nvtx.h +++ b/transformer_engine/common/nvtx.h @@ -8,7 +8,7 @@ #define TRANSFORMER_ENGINE_COMMON_NVTX_H_ #include -#include +#include namespace transformer_engine::nvtx {